Mvvm

Unterschied zwischen MVC und MVVM

Unterschied zwischen MVC und MVVM

WICHTIGER UNTERSCHIED In MVC ist der Controller der Einstiegspunkt in die Anwendung, während in MVVM die Ansicht der Einstiegspunkt in die Anwendung ist. Die MVC-Modellkomponente kann separat vom Benutzer getestet werden, während MVVM für separate Komponententests einfach ist und der Code ereignisgesteuert ist.

  1. Welches ist besser MVC oder MVVM?
  2. Was ist der Unterschied zwischen MVC MVP und MVVM??
  3. Was ist der Unterschied zwischen MVC und MVVM in Swift??
  4. Was ist das Hauptmerkmal, das Mvvm von anderen UI-Trennungsmustern wie MVC und MVP unterscheidet??
  5. Ist MVC eine Reaktion??
  6. Ist eckig ein MVC?
  7. Warum MVP besser ist als MVC?
  8. Warum ist MVP besser als Mvvm??
  9. Ist Django MVC oder MVP?
  10. Ist Swift ein MVC??
  11. Wo wird Mvvm verwendet??
  12. Ist eckig 8 MVC oder MVVM?

Welches ist besser MVC oder MVVM?

Sowohl MVP als auch MVVM leisten bessere Arbeit als MVC, wenn es darum geht, Ihre App in modulare Einzweckkomponenten zu unterteilen, aber sie erhöhen auch die Komplexität Ihrer App. Für eine sehr einfache Anwendung mit nur einem oder zwei Bildschirmen funktioniert MVC möglicherweise einwandfrei.

Was ist der Unterschied zwischen MVC MVP und MVVM??

Sowohl MVP als auch MVVM sind Derivate von MVC. Der Hauptunterschied zwischen MVC und seinen Derivaten besteht in der Abhängigkeit jeder Schicht von anderen Schichten sowie in ihrer engen Bindung. ... MVVM versucht, diese Probleme zu vermeiden. In MVP wird die Rolle des Controllers durch einen Presenter ersetzt.

Was ist der Unterschied zwischen MVC und MVVM in Swift??

Der Unterschied zwischen MVC und MVVM besteht darin, dass View und Controller für die Berechnung des Werts und die Zuweisung des Werts verantwortlich sind, sodass die Last mehr auf View und Controller liegt, während in MVVM View und Controller nur für die Zuweisung des Werts verantwortlich sind, der den Wert nicht berechnet.

Was ist das Hauptmerkmal, das Mvvm von anderen UI-Trennungsmustern wie MVC und MVP unterscheidet??

Die Datenbindung ist das Hauptmerkmal, das MVVM von anderen UI-Trennungsmustern wie MVC und MVP unterscheidet.

Ist MVC eine Reaktion??

React ist kein MVC-Framework.

Es wird die Erstellung wiederverwendbarer UI-Komponenten gefördert, die Daten darstellen, die sich im Laufe der Zeit ändern.

Ist eckig ein MVC?

Kurz gesagt, Winkel 2 ist ein komponentenbasiertes MVC-Framework. Die Komponenten und Anweisungen sind die Controller, die von Angular verarbeitete Vorlage (HTML) und der Browser die Ansicht. Wenn Sie das Modell nicht mit dem Controller kombinieren, erhalten Sie ein MVC-Muster.

Warum MVP besser ist als MVC?

Der einzige Unterschied zwischen Presenter in MVP und Controller in einer typischen MVC besteht darin, dass auch entschieden wird, was passiert, wenn Sie mit der Ansicht interagieren. Aus diesem Grund ist es einfacher, einen Unit-Test durchzuführen, indem Sie die Ansicht und das Modell verspotten. ... MVP in Android ist ein weit verbreitetes Designmuster, da es besser testbar und lesbar ist.

Warum ist MVP besser als Mvvm??

Unterschied zwischen MVP- und MVVM-Entwurfsmuster

Es löst das Problem einer abhängigen Ansicht, indem Presenter als Kommunikationskanal zwischen Modell und Ansicht verwendet wird. Dieses Architekturmuster ist ereignisgesteuerter, da es Datenbindung verwendet und somit die Trennung der Kerngeschäftslogik von der Ansicht erleichtert.

Ist Django MVC oder MVP?

Django scheint ein MVC-Framework zu sein, aber Sie nennen den Controller die "Ansicht" und die Ansicht die "Vorlage"..

Ist Swift ein MVC??

Model-View-Controller, kurz MVC, ist ein weit verbreitetes Entwurfsmuster für die Architektur von Softwareanwendungen. Kakaoanwendungen konzentrieren sich auf MVC und viele der Apple-Frameworks sind durch das Muster imprägniert.

Wo wird Mvvm verwendet??

MVVM richtet sich an moderne UI-Entwicklungsplattformen (Windows Presentation Foundation oder WPF und Silverlight), bei denen es einen User Experience (UXi) -Entwickler gibt, dessen Anforderungen sich von denen eines „traditionelleren“ Entwicklers unterscheiden (z. B. orientiert an Geschäftslogik und Backend-Entwicklung).

Ist eckig 8 MVC oder MVVM?

Angular Framework ist in Original-MVC eingebettet, aber es ist eher ein MVVM-Software-Architektur-Setup. ... Das Framework verwendet die MVVM-Architektur (Model-View-ViewModel) besser als eine MVC-Architektur (Model-View-Controller). Das MVVM-Modell unterstützt die bidirektionale Datenbindung zwischen View und ViewModel.

wap, um Anruf nach Wert und Anruf nach Referenz zu unterscheiden
In Call by value wird eine Kopie der Variablen übergeben, während in Call by reference eine Variable selbst übergeben wird. In Call by Value werden ta...
Unterschied zwischen Eierstock und Eierstock
Der Eierstock ist der weibliche Fortpflanzungsteil einer Blume, und die Eizellen befinden sich im Eierstock. Der Eierstock verwandelt sich nach der Be...
AdWords Klick Preis
Wie viel kostet ein Klick bei Google AdWords??Wie viel kostet CPC??Zahlen Google-Anzeigen pro Klick??Was ist ein guter Preis pro Klick?Wie zahlt Googl...